Hi all,
I am currently a student at UW and am looking to start kayak fishing in Washington. My previous experience consists of fishing, crabbing, abalone diving and spearfishing in California. Although briefly, my kayak fishing experience started in 2008 on a tandem inflatable. It wasn't until 2011 that I purchased an old school Wilderness Systems Tarpon 160 and saw the true benefits of kayak fishing. I am attaching some notable catches from this platform. I looking forward to meeting you all on the water!
